About Metravi AT-5010 Spectrum Analyzer
- Frequency range : 0.15 1050 MHz
- Center frequency display accuracy : 100kHz
- Marker accuracy : (0.1% span +100kHz)
- Resolution of frequency display : 100kHz(4.5 digit LED)
- Frequency scanwidth : 100 kHz/div. to 100MHz/div. in 1-2-5 steps and 0Hz/div.(Zero Scan)
- Frequency scanwidth accuracy : 10%
- Frequency stability : better than 150 kHz/ hour
- IF Bandwidth (-3dB) :
- Resolution : 400 kHz and 20 kHz;
- Video-Filter on : 4 kHz
- Sweep rate : 43Hz
- Amplitude range : -100dBm to +13 dBm
- Screen display range : 80 dB (10dB/div.)
- Reference level : -27dBm to +13 dBm (in 10dB steps)
- Reference level accuracy : 2dB
- Average noise level : -99dBm (20 kHz BW)
- Distortion : < -75 dBc: 2nd and 3rd harmonic
- 3rd order intermod. : -70dBc (two signals > 3MHz apart)
- Sensitivity :
- Log scale fidelity : 2dB (without attn.) Ref.: 250MHz
- Input impedance : 50Ohms
- Input connector : BNC
- Input attenuator : 0 to 40 dB (4~10dB steps)
- Input attenuator accuracy : 1dB/10 step
- Max. input level : +10dBm, 25V DC (0dB attenuation) / +20dBm, (40dB attenuation)
